PyroSim FDS is closely integrated into PyroSim. FDS models can predict smoke, temperature, autodesk cfd 2019 the interface license cannot be accessed free monoxide, and other substances during fires. The results of these simulations are used to ensure the safety of buildings before construction, evaluate safety autodesk cfd 2019 the interface license cannot be accessed free of existing buildings, reconstruct fires for post-accident investigation, and assist in firefighter training.

FDS simulates fire scenarios using computational autodesk cfd 2019 the interface license cannot be accessed free dynamics CFD optimized for low-speed, thermally-driven flow. This approach is very flexible and can be applied to fires ranging from stove-tops to oil storage tanks.

It can also model situations that do not include a fire, such as ventilation in buildings. The PyroSim interface provides immediate input feedback and ensures the correct format for the FDS input file. In this section we make some suggestions that can help speed your model development. The big issues most users will face are: selecting a mesh, defining your geometry, selecting a reaction, and defining the correct boundary conditions. The analyst will always need to balance solution time and accuracy.

Reducing the mesh size by a factor of 2, will result in approximately a factor of 16 more computation time a factor of 8 due to the number of cells and an additional factor of 2 due to reduced step size. By default, no reaction is specified, a reaction is only needed if there will be a fire in the simulation.

A limited number of reactions are included in FDS and can be added from the library. Parallel processing can speed the solution. In general, our experience indicates that running on multiple cores on the same computer offers the most significant improvement. Using multiple computers in a cluster can make it possible to solve larger problems, but the communication delays between computers tend to cancel the speed improvement of parallel processing.

You can then change the resolution of selected meshes using the Refine Mesh option and all the meshes will automatically stay correctly aligned. All geometry in FDS is defined at the mesh resolution. Even if you input the geometry of an obstruction or vent to lie between cell corner points, when FDS runs the solution, all the geometry will be "snapped" to the grid. In our experience, numerical instabilities that may occur during the solution are the result of приведу ссылку error in the model, not an error in FDS.

The numerical instability typically arises due autodesk cfd 2019 the interface license cannot be accessed free either a pressure increase or decrease in a mesh. If you see this error, add a pressure sensor to your model and see what is happening to the pressures. Problems typically occur because of how boundary conditions have been defined. Orbiting is the action of spinning the camera about its focal point, which is the center of the model or center of the selection, depending on which reset action was last performed. By default, orbit works as if there is an invisible sphere around the model on which you click and drag the mouse to spin. Alternatively, orbiting can be performed similarly to Smokeview by going to the View menu and selecting, Use Smokeview-like Navigation.

In this mode the camera spins about the Z axis with left and right mouse movements and about the local X axis with up and down movements.
